Editorial Reviews:

Product Description
For sports fans looking for a tactical approach to sobriety, athlete, fan, and recovering addict Andrew Dieden offers a playbook like no other. The Sports Lover's Guide to Recovery reveals how overcoming addiction, like succeeding at any sport, requires time, dedication, and surrender. Repositioning the recovery process as a new game with new rules and a training regimen, Dieden offers sports terms, concepts, and inspiring quotes from coaches and athletes as tools for living free of alcohol and drugs. Stories of triumph and defeat featuring stars like Serena Williams and Gale Sayers reveal how to make tough calls when facing the toughest, most cunning opponent of all. This winning book clears the way to the starting line and points to the right strategies for living?one day at a time.
